Output 643e13f796b43a1b7e2f385378c09b6254f7c2e26b7abd889afdd478c38774fa:1

value
99990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2e2750d5c419f8b28d1d43c2cddd85a61766affe OP_EQUALVERIFY OP_CHECKSIG
address
15D3BXp2PQJUUdSzzm8X5hyoSs6cYfbarV
transaction
643e13f796b43a1b7e2f385378c09b6254f7c2e26b7abd889afdd478c38774fa
spent
true